aboutsummaryrefslogtreecommitdiffstats
path: root/klippy/kinematics
diff options
context:
space:
mode:
authorAndrei Ignat <andrei@ignat.se>2022-03-01 05:14:25 +0100
committerGitHub <noreply@github.com>2022-02-28 23:14:25 -0500
commit682d38f5902fa696e6b40f6068a2ed06284e9527 (patch)
tree1923c912d15aef8d7ebfc90f436693d9589f1a32 /klippy/kinematics
parentbbd1ddadd189645fb5bcd263d991cdc7e99cf011 (diff)
downloadkutter-682d38f5902fa696e6b40f6068a2ed06284e9527.tar.gz
kutter-682d38f5902fa696e6b40f6068a2ed06284e9527.tar.xz
kutter-682d38f5902fa696e6b40f6068a2ed06284e9527.zip
delta: Multiple steppers on delta tower (#5217)
Updated tower rail setup to support multiple steppers per tower. Signed-off-by: Andrei Ignat <andrei@ignat.se>
Diffstat (limited to 'klippy/kinematics')
-rw-r--r--klippy/kinematics/delta.py6
1 files changed, 3 insertions, 3 deletions
diff --git a/klippy/kinematics/delta.py b/klippy/kinematics/delta.py
index 4c5076f7..06c72456 100644
--- a/klippy/kinematics/delta.py
+++ b/klippy/kinematics/delta.py
@@ -13,13 +13,13 @@ class DeltaKinematics:
def __init__(self, toolhead, config):
# Setup tower rails
stepper_configs = [config.getsection('stepper_' + a) for a in 'abc']
- rail_a = stepper.PrinterRail(
+ rail_a = stepper.LookupMultiRail(
stepper_configs[0], need_position_minmax = False)
a_endstop = rail_a.get_homing_info().position_endstop
- rail_b = stepper.PrinterRail(
+ rail_b = stepper.LookupMultiRail(
stepper_configs[1], need_position_minmax = False,
default_position_endstop=a_endstop)
- rail_c = stepper.PrinterRail(
+ rail_c = stepper.LookupMultiRail(
stepper_configs[2], need_position_minmax = False,
default_position_endstop=a_endstop)
self.rails = [rail_a, rail_b, rail_c]